*Title: Senior C# .Net Developer*

*Contract: 6+ Months *

*Work Location: Tumwater, WA 98501*



The contractor will serve as an IT web application developer within and
will be responsible for

planning, designing, coding, testing, implementing and documenting web
application projects.

The contractor is expected to have demonstrated skills and knowledge in the
following areas:

• Ability to effectively produce in multiple IT disciplines, including
requirements identification,

business analysis, coding, QA testing, and system documentation.

• Skills in application and database analysis, debugging, maintenance, and
implementation

• Skills in system requirements specification development and documentation

Work independently or as a member of a project team to:

• Perform analysis, design, development, testing and implementation of
software using C#,

ASP.Net MVC, ASP.NET Web API, Entity Framework, Knockout.js, CSS,
JavaScript, JQuery,

jQuery UI, HTML5, AJAX, and XML.

• Write complex SQL Queries

• Leverage the ASP.NET Web API to perform CRUD operations.

• Experience with user interface design and development.

• Develop Reports in SQL Reporting Services for .NET.

• Obtain an understanding of key business needs and work directly with end
users to create

effective solutions.

• Elicit, understand, and document complex business processes and translate
them into solutions.

• Interact and consult with senior and midlevel managers of business units,
as well as key

Subject Matter Experts.

• Exercise excellent communication skills for communicating various system
issues and meeting

the customer’s expectations.

• Participate in workshop/interview meetings with business/application
owners and end users

• Effectively manage time to assure commitments are met on time.

• Application Integration of .NET environments, and third party tools.

• Employ source code repository check-in processes using Git.

• Employ a strong team-oriented focus.

• Additional duties may be assigned as determined by IT Project Manager or
Project

Lead.

Documentation of work to include:

• Requirements Documentation using TFS work items and documents as necessary

• Technical documentation

• Unit tests

• Other project related documentation as required by the IT Project Office
Manager or Project Lead

It would be desirable for the contractor to have demonstrated skills and
knowledge in the following areas:

• Experience using Visual Studio 2017

• Experience working in SQL Server 2014, 2016 or 2017

• Experience using Git source control

• Experience with TFS Work Items, Builds and Releases.
